MEMBERSHIP
Section 1. Types of Membership
The Association shall include two types of membership: regular and student. A member of this Association shall be a member of VCA.
Section 2. Requirements of Membership
In order to qualify for one of the two types of membership, an individual must meet the following requirements for the membership being sought.
A regular member must be employed in a counseling setting or in an institution of higher education providing counselor education. A regular member must hold a masters degree from an accredited college or university with a minimum of 30 semester hours or equivalent of graduate credit in courses related to counseling.
A student member must be engaged in a planned program of counselor education designed to result in a graduate degree or licensure as a counselor. No person shall be eligible to be or continue as a student member who has held that status for a total of three years or who is otherwise eligible to become a regular member.
Section 3. Application Procedure
Applicants for VACES membership shall direct their application to VCA.
Section 4. Dues
Dues shall be set by the Executive Board for the categories of membership and approved by vote of the membership.
Section 5. Rights and Privileges
Regular and student members shall be eligible to vote and initiate motions of parliamentary proceedings. Subject to any limitations or exceptions otherwise stated herein, only regular members shall be eligible for elective or appointment.

ARTICLE 1
VEXECUTIVE BOARD
Section 1. Composition of Executive Board
The Executive Board shall be composed of the VACES officers and appointed representatives.
Section 2. Powers and Functions
The Executive Board shall conduct the business affairs of the Association but shall not take any action contrary to decisions or policies adopted by the membership.
Section 3. Meetings
The president shall establish meeting dates for the Executive Board.
ARTICLE V
GENERAL MEMBERSHIP MEETINGS
Meetings shall be held at the annual VCA conference and as called by the president.
ARTICLE V1
AD HOC COMMITTEES
Ad hoc committees may be created by the president to promote the purposes of the Association and shall consist of members of the Association.
ARTICLE V1 1
BUSINESS AFFAIRS OF THE ASSOCIATION
Section 1. Fiscal Year
The fiscal year shall be from July 1st to June 30th.
Section 2. Parliamentary Authority
The parliamentary authority for the meetings of the Association shall be Roberts Rules of Order (Revised).
Section 3. Membership Year
The membership year shall coincide with that of the VCA.
Section 4. Quorum
A quorum for conducting business shall be the number of members present at any meeting called by the president after notice of such meeting has been given to the entire membership.
Section 5. Dissolution of the Association
Should the Association fail to meet for two consecutive annual VCA conferences, it shall be dissolved.
Section 6. Property of the Association
In the event the Association should be dissolved, none of its property shall be distributed to any of the members. Instead, all its property shall be transferred to the VCA.
